Grill Removal Service in Roseville, CA
Grill removal services involve the safe and efficient dismantling and disposal of built-in or freestanding grills that are no longer in use or needed on a property. This service is often requested for projects such as kitchen renovations, yard upgrades, or property cleanouts.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ether the removal includes any demolition of surrounding structures or surfaces, as well as the proper disposal of old equipment. Clarifying these details helps ensure the project aligns with the overall property plans and prevents unexpected complications.
Before requesting grill removal, homeowners should consider the type of grill to be removed, whether it is built-in, freestanding, or part of a larger outdoor kitchen setup. It’s also helpful to know if there are any utility connections, such as gas or electrical lines, that need to be safely disconnected and managed during the process. Understanding the condition of the grill and its surrounding area can assist in planning for any necessary repairs or surface restorations afterward, making the removal process smoother and more efficient.
